因为项目本身有用eslint,而我这边没用,我这边提交上去别人update后就会提示很多eslint的格式错误提示,所以就在该项目里使用了eslint。
发现一般有两种安装方式,我使用的是webstrom自带的eslint。
一、勾选enable使之生效
ESLint package 找到该项目中安装的eslint路径,使该项目能够执行标准的代码风格。
Automatic search(自动搜索),勾选这个就会自动的去寻找.eslintrc*以及package.json。
二、下载eslint插件
需要先到plugin插件库,找到eslint插件,点击install。
三、webstrom配置一键修复ESLint的报错
自从有了eslint,随时随地的在出现红色波浪线,一两个还好说,十几个一排一排的就疯了。
ESLint: Too many blank lines at the end of file. Max of 0 allowed. (no-multi)
想要有个快捷键全部一键修复。
在keymap里面找到Plu'g-ins,里面有eslint,找到修复eslint问题(Fix eslint probloms)
点击右键,会出现下面的设置快捷操作。
在里面设置自己方便的键盘快捷操作,